  1//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-or-later
  2/*
  3 *	W83877F Computer Watchdog Timer driver
  4 *
  5 *      Based on acquirewdt.c by Alan Cox,
  6 *           and sbc60xxwdt.c by Jakob Oestergaard <jakob@unthought.net>
  7 *
 
 
 
 
 
  8 *	The authors do NOT admit liability nor provide warranty for
  9 *	any of this software. This material is provided "AS-IS" in
 10 *      the hope that it may be useful for others.
 11 *
 12 *	(c) Copyright 2001    Scott Jennings <linuxdrivers@oro.net>
 13 *
 14 *           4/19 - 2001      [Initial revision]
 15 *           9/27 - 2001      Added spinlocking
 16 *           4/12 - 2002      [rob@osinvestor.com] Eliminate extra comments
 17 *                            Eliminate fop_read
 18 *                            Eliminate extra spin_unlock
 19 *                            Added KERN_* tags to printks
 20 *                            add CONFIG_WATCHDOG_NOWAYOUT support
 21 *                            fix possible wdt_is_open race
 22 *                            changed watchdog_info to correctly reflect what
 23 *			      the driver offers
 24 *                            added WDIOC_GETSTATUS, WDIOC_GETBOOTSTATUS,
 25 *			      WDIOC_SETTIMEOUT,
 26 *                            WDIOC_GETTIMEOUT, and WDIOC_SETOPTIONS ioctls
 27 *           09/8 - 2003      [wim@iguana.be] cleanup of trailing spaces
 28 *                            added extra printk's for startup problems
 29 *                            use module_param
 30 *                            made timeout (the emulated heartbeat) a
 31 *			      module_param
 32 *                            made the keepalive ping an internal subroutine
 33 *
 34 *  This WDT driver is different from most other Linux WDT
 35 *  drivers in that the driver will ping the watchdog by itself,
 36 *  because this particular WDT has a very short timeout (1.6
 37 *  seconds) and it would be insane to count on any userspace
 38 *  daemon always getting scheduled within that time frame.
 39 */
 40
 41#define pr_fmt(fmt) KBUILD_MODNAME ": " fmt
 42
 43#include <linux/module.h>
 44#include <linux/moduleparam.h>
 45#include <linux/types.h>
 46#include <linux/timer.h>
 47#include <linux/jiffies.h>
 48#include <linux/miscdevice.h>
 49#include <linux/watchdog.h>
 50#include <linux/fs.h>
 51#include <linux/ioport.h>
 52#include <linux/notifier.h>
 53#include <linux/reboot.h>
 54#include <linux/init.h>
 55#include <linux/io.h>
 56#include <linux/uaccess.h>
 
 57
 58#define OUR_NAME "w83877f_wdt"
 
 59
 60#define ENABLE_W83877F_PORT 0x3F0
 61#define ENABLE_W83877F 0x87
 62#define DISABLE_W83877F 0xAA
 63#define WDT_PING 0x443
 64#define WDT_REGISTER 0x14
 65#define WDT_ENABLE 0x9C
 66#define WDT_DISABLE 0x8C
 67
 68/*
 69 * The W83877F seems to be fixed at 1.6s timeout (at least on the
 70 * EMACS PC-104 board I'm using). If we reset the watchdog every
 71 * ~250ms we should be safe.  */
 72
 73#define WDT_INTERVAL (HZ/4+1)
 74
 75/*
 76 * We must not require too good response from the userspace daemon.
 77 * Here we require the userspace daemon to send us a heartbeat
 78 * char to /dev/watchdog every 30 seconds.
 79 */
 80
 81#define WATCHDOG_TIMEOUT 30            /* 30 sec default timeout */
 82/* in seconds, will be multiplied by HZ to get seconds to wait for a ping */
 83static int timeout = WATCHDOG_TIMEOUT;
 84module_param(timeout, int, 0);
 85MODULE_PARM_DESC(timeout,
 86	"Watchdog timeout in seconds. (1<=timeout<=3600, default="
 87				__MODULE_STRING(WATCHDOG_TIMEOUT) ")");
 88
 89
 90static bool nowayout = WATCHDOG_NOWAYOUT;
 91module_param(nowayout, bool, 0);
 92MODULE_PARM_DESC(nowayout,
 93		"Watchdog cannot be stopped once started (default="
 94				__MODULE_STRING(WATCHDOG_NOWAYOUT) ")");
 95
 96static void wdt_timer_ping(struct timer_list *);
 97static DEFINE_TIMER(timer, wdt_timer_ping);
 98static unsigned long next_heartbeat;
 99static unsigned long wdt_is_open;
100static char wdt_expect_close;
101static DEFINE_SPINLOCK(wdt_spinlock);
102
103/*
104 *	Whack the dog
105 */
106
107static void wdt_timer_ping(struct timer_list *unused)
108{
109	/* If we got a heartbeat pulse within the WDT_US_INTERVAL
110	 * we agree to ping the WDT
111	 */
112	if (time_before(jiffies, next_heartbeat)) {
113		/* Ping the WDT */
114		spin_lock(&wdt_spinlock);
115
116		/* Ping the WDT by reading from WDT_PING */
117		inb_p(WDT_PING);
118
119		/* Re-set the timer interval */
120		mod_timer(&timer, jiffies + WDT_INTERVAL);
121
122		spin_unlock(&wdt_spinlock);
123
124	} else
125		pr_warn("Heartbeat lost! Will not ping the watchdog\n");
 
126}
127
128/*
129 * Utility routines
130 */
131
132static void wdt_change(int writeval)
133{
134	unsigned long flags;
135	spin_lock_irqsave(&wdt_spinlock, flags);
136
137	/* buy some time */
138	inb_p(WDT_PING);
139
140	/* make W83877F available */
141	outb_p(ENABLE_W83877F,  ENABLE_W83877F_PORT);
142	outb_p(ENABLE_W83877F,  ENABLE_W83877F_PORT);
143
144	/* enable watchdog */
145	outb_p(WDT_REGISTER,    ENABLE_W83877F_PORT);
146	outb_p(writeval,        ENABLE_W83877F_PORT+1);
147
148	/* lock the W8387FF away */
149	outb_p(DISABLE_W83877F, ENABLE_W83877F_PORT);
150
151	spin_unlock_irqrestore(&wdt_spinlock, flags);
152}
153
154static void wdt_startup(void)
155{
156	next_heartbeat = jiffies + (timeout * HZ);
157
158	/* Start the timer */
159	mod_timer(&timer, jiffies + WDT_INTERVAL);
160
161	wdt_change(WDT_ENABLE);
162
163	pr_info("Watchdog timer is now enabled\n");
164}
165
166static void wdt_turnoff(void)
167{
168	/* Stop the timer */
169	del_timer(&timer);
170
171	wdt_change(WDT_DISABLE);
172
173	pr_info("Watchdog timer is now disabled...\n");
174}
175
176static void wdt_keepalive(void)
177{
178	/* user land ping */
179	next_heartbeat = jiffies + (timeout * HZ);
180}
181
182/*
183 * /dev/watchdog handling
184 */
185
186static ssize_t fop_write(struct file *file, const char __user *buf,
187						size_t count, loff_t *ppos)
188{
189	/* See if we got the magic character 'V' and reload the timer */
190	if (count) {
191		if (!nowayout) {
192			size_t ofs;
193
194			/* note: just in case someone wrote the magic
195			   character five months ago... */
196			wdt_expect_close = 0;
197
198			/* scan to see whether or not we got the
199			   magic character */
200			for (ofs = 0; ofs != count; ofs++) {
201				char c;
202				if (get_user(c, buf + ofs))
203					return -EFAULT;
204				if (c == 'V')
205					wdt_expect_close = 42;
206			}
207		}
208
209		/* someone wrote to us, we should restart timer */
210		wdt_keepalive();
211	}
212	return count;
213}
214
215static int fop_open(struct inode *inode, struct file *file)
216{
217	/* Just in case we're already talking to someone... */
218	if (test_and_set_bit(0, &wdt_is_open))
219		return -EBUSY;
220
221	/* Good, fire up the show */
222	wdt_startup();
223	return stream_open(inode, file);
224}
225
226static int fop_close(struct inode *inode, struct file *file)
227{
228	if (wdt_expect_close == 42)
229		wdt_turnoff();
230	else {
231		del_timer(&timer);
232		pr_crit("device file closed unexpectedly. Will not stop the WDT!\n");
 
233	}
234	clear_bit(0, &wdt_is_open);
235	wdt_expect_close = 0;
236	return 0;
237}
238
239static long fop_ioctl(struct file *file, unsigned int cmd, unsigned long arg)
240{
241	void __user *argp = (void __user *)arg;
242	int __user *p = argp;
243	static const struct watchdog_info ident = {
244		.options = WDIOF_KEEPALIVEPING | WDIOF_SETTIMEOUT
245							| WDIOF_MAGICCLOSE,
246		.firmware_version = 1,
247		.identity = "W83877F",
248	};
249
250	switch (cmd) {
251	case WDIOC_GETSUPPORT:
252		return copy_to_user(argp, &ident, sizeof(ident)) ? -EFAULT : 0;
253	case WDIOC_GETSTATUS:
254	case WDIOC_GETBOOTSTATUS:
255		return put_user(0, p);
256	case WDIOC_SETOPTIONS:
257	{
258		int new_options, retval = -EINVAL;
259
260		if (get_user(new_options, p))
261			return -EFAULT;
262
263		if (new_options & WDIOS_DISABLECARD) {
264			wdt_turnoff();
265			retval = 0;
266		}
267
268		if (new_options & WDIOS_ENABLECARD) {
269			wdt_startup();
270			retval = 0;
271		}
272
273		return retval;
274	}
275	case WDIOC_KEEPALIVE:
276		wdt_keepalive();
277		return 0;
278	case WDIOC_SETTIMEOUT:
279	{
280		int new_timeout;
281
282		if (get_user(new_timeout, p))
283			return -EFAULT;
284
285		/* arbitrary upper limit */
286		if (new_timeout < 1 || new_timeout > 3600)
287			return -EINVAL;
288
289		timeout = new_timeout;
290		wdt_keepalive();
 
291	}
292		fallthrough;
293	case WDIOC_GETTIMEOUT:
294		return put_user(timeout, p);
295	default:
296		return -ENOTTY;
297	}
298}
299
300static const struct file_operations wdt_fops = {
301	.owner		= THIS_MODULE,
302	.llseek		= no_llseek,
303	.write		= fop_write,
304	.open		= fop_open,
305	.release	= fop_close,
306	.unlocked_ioctl	= fop_ioctl,
307	.compat_ioctl	= compat_ptr_ioctl,
308};
309
310static struct miscdevice wdt_miscdev = {
311	.minor	= WATCHDOG_MINOR,
312	.name	= "watchdog",
313	.fops	= &wdt_fops,
314};
315
316/*
317 *	Notifier for system down
318 */
319
320static int wdt_notify_sys(struct notifier_block *this, unsigned long code,
321	void *unused)
322{
323	if (code == SYS_DOWN || code == SYS_HALT)
324		wdt_turnoff();
325	return NOTIFY_DONE;
326}
327
328/*
329 *	The WDT needs to learn about soft shutdowns in order to
330 *	turn the timebomb registers off.
331 */
332
333static struct notifier_block wdt_notifier = {
334	.notifier_call = wdt_notify_sys,
335};
336
337static void __exit w83877f_wdt_unload(void)
338{
339	wdt_turnoff();
340
341	/* Deregister */
342	misc_deregister(&wdt_miscdev);
343
344	unregister_reboot_notifier(&wdt_notifier);
345	release_region(WDT_PING, 1);
346	release_region(ENABLE_W83877F_PORT, 2);
347}
348
349static int __init w83877f_wdt_init(void)
350{
351	int rc = -EBUSY;
352
353	if (timeout < 1 || timeout > 3600) { /* arbitrary upper limit */
354		timeout = WATCHDOG_TIMEOUT;
355		pr_info("timeout value must be 1 <= x <= 3600, using %d\n",
356			timeout);
 
357	}
358
359	if (!request_region(ENABLE_W83877F_PORT, 2, "W83877F WDT")) {
360		pr_err("I/O address 0x%04x already in use\n",
361		       ENABLE_W83877F_PORT);
362		rc = -EIO;
363		goto err_out;
364	}
365
366	if (!request_region(WDT_PING, 1, "W8387FF WDT")) {
367		pr_err("I/O address 0x%04x already in use\n", WDT_PING);
 
368		rc = -EIO;
369		goto err_out_region1;
370	}
371
372	rc = register_reboot_notifier(&wdt_notifier);
373	if (rc) {
374		pr_err("cannot register reboot notifier (err=%d)\n", rc);
 
375		goto err_out_region2;
376	}
377
378	rc = misc_register(&wdt_miscdev);
379	if (rc) {
380		pr_err("cannot register miscdev on minor=%d (err=%d)\n",
381		       wdt_miscdev.minor, rc);
 
382		goto err_out_reboot;
383	}
384
385	pr_info("WDT driver for W83877F initialised. timeout=%d sec (nowayout=%d)\n",
 
386		timeout, nowayout);
387
388	return 0;
389
390err_out_reboot:
391	unregister_reboot_notifier(&wdt_notifier);
392err_out_region2:
393	release_region(WDT_PING, 1);
394err_out_region1:
395	release_region(ENABLE_W83877F_PORT, 2);
396err_out:
397	return rc;
398}
399
400module_init(w83877f_wdt_init);
401module_exit(w83877f_wdt_unload);
402
403MODULE_AUTHOR("Scott and Bill Jennings");
404MODULE_DESCRIPTION("Driver for watchdog timer in w83877f chip");
405M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
